What Damage Animal Invasions Can Cause to Your Home

Wildlife intrusions can create damage on a home, presenting major threats to both structural integrity and occupant safety. Animals such as raccoons, squirrels, and bats can create extensive damage through their nesting habits and foraging behaviors. They often damage wires, insulation, and wood, leading to expensive repairs and fire dangers. Additionally, their feces can spread harmful pathogens, raising health concerns for residents.

These intrusions can also jeopardize the home's security, as openings may be left open or damaged, permitting other pests to penetrate. Noise disruptions from animals can disturb daily life, resulting in stress and anxiety for occupants. Furthermore, the presence of wildlife can repel potential buyers, impacting property value. Handling wildlife incursions promptly is important to lessen these risks and ensure a safe, secure living environment.

Learning About the Health Effects of Critter Infestations

Although many disregard the presence of wildlife in their homes, the medical threats tied to infestations can be significant. Wildlife such as rodents, raccoons, and bats can harbor diseases that pose serious dangers to human health. For example, rodents can carry hantavirus and leptospirosis, while raccoons may carry rabies and raccoon roundworm. These diseases can transmit report through direct contact, droppings, or contaminated surfaces.

Additionally, wildlife intrusions can exacerbate allergies and asthma, particularly due to the allergens found in animal urine and dander. In addition, the potential for structural damage caused by gnawing or nesting behaviors can introduce further health hazards, such as mold growth from damp environments.

Failing to address these perils not only compromises one's health but also jeopardizes the security of dependents and companion animals. Swift wildlife removal services are essential to diminish these wellness hazards effectively.

Preliminary Survey System

A careful preliminary inspection is crucial in the wildlife removal process, as it establishes the basis for an working solution. During this visit, qualified professionals evaluate the property for signs of wildlife activity, such as feces, marks, or habitat materials. They check potential entry points, including gaps in walls, attics, or basements, and identify areas that may attract animals, such as food sources or sheltered spaces. The inspectors also examine the overall condition of the property to measure the extent of the issue. By meticulously documenting their findings, they can recommend personalized strategies for removal and prevention, ensuring a detailed approach to safeguarding both the property and its occupants from further wildlife intrusion.

Methods for Maintaining Your Home Free of Wildlife

To keep a wildlife-free home, residents must adopt proactive steps to discourage unwanted animals. First, blocking entry ways is vital; this includes sealing gaps in foundations, walls, and roofs. Adding screens over chimneys and vents additionally decreases access. Furthermore, preserving neat outdoor environments stops wildlife from locating food or shelter. Frequently pruning trees and shrubs dissuades animals from building nests close to the house.

Correct waste management is also vital. Using enclosed garbage cans and composting responsibly minimizes attractants, while removing pet food and birdseed from outside helps get rid of easy food sources. Homeowners should also explore installing motion-sensor sprinklers or lights, which can drive away wildlife.

Finally, regular inspections of the property can help identify potential problem areas before they worsen. By implementing these preventative measures, homeowners can notably decrease the chances of wildlife encounters, ensuring a secure and tranquil home space.

What Fees Accompany Wildlife Removal Services?

Costs related to wildlife removal services differ significantly, typically spanning $100 to $1,500. Factors affecting pricing include the type of animal, severity of the infestation, and necessary fixes or preventive measures.
